Qualifications Required Skills:

High School Diploma or equivalent preferred

CNA license preferred but required in the following states: ID, UT, WY, (SC only required if beds are licensed as a skilled nursing unit)

STNA preferred in OH

CPR Certification required

One (1) year experience in a hospital setting preferred
